Monica has been given to 252,257 babies in the U.S. since 1880. It peaked in 1979 and currently ranks #737 for girls (2025).

Meaning & origin /ˈmɒn.ɪ.kə/

From Latin Mŏnĭca, name of the mother of St. Augustine, of uncertain meaning but probably Berber or Phoenician origin.
